What are the differences between multiprocessing and threading in AI?
Multiprocessing involves multiple processes running independently, while threading uses multiple threads within a single process. In AI, multiprocessing can handle CPU-bound tasks better, while threading is more efficient for I/O-bound tasks.
Can you give examples of when to use each?
Sure! Use multiprocessing for tasks like training large models that require heavy computation. Use threading for tasks like data loading or making API calls where waiting is involved.
What are the advantages of using multiprocessing?
Multiprocessing can utilize multiple CPU cores, improving performance for CPU-intensive tasks and avoiding the Global Interpreter Lock (GIL) in Python.
Are there any downsides to using multiprocessing?
Yes, multiprocessing can have higher memory usage and overhead due to process creation and inter-process communication.
